Garnier Fiery Red 6.60: 6 months after Dying

Back in May I posted about dying my dark hair red using Garnier's Fiery Red 6.60 Hair Dye.


garnier fiery red 6/60 hair dye review

and

garnier fiery red 6.60 before and after post

I had so much interest from all of you about using the hair dye (the colour it gave me on my dark hair and the like) that I thought it would be useful to write a quick follow up post about how the dye has washed out and how it's left my hair looking after 6 months. 

2 months after hair dye

As you can see, 2 months after dying my hair I had mega roots :( My hair was still pretty bright red but it had already begun to fade into an auburn colour.  I used conditioner masks to keep my hair moisture filled as the peroxide in the dye hair stripped my hair of its natural oils.

 4 months after hair dye

4 months after dying the colour continued to changed. So much so, that after every wash my hair lightened or changed slightly. People often complimented me on my new colour changing asking if I had redyed my hair. This was nice as, despite now longer being bright red, my hair was changing to pretty colours all the same. To combat the roots issue I was having before I used a product called Sun In spray. It's my saving grace! It's a sun/heat hair lightening spray which you can pick up from Boots or Superdrug. I sprayed it onto my hair before drying. It works by lightening the hair and made the roots less noticable.



6 months after hair dye

This photo was taken in October, 6 months after dying my dark brown hair red. As you can see the top of my hair is very dark - my natural colour. The ends have become very light and a mixture of different tones. I like the effect as ombre hair is in fashion at the moment so I'm happy! My hair is still not the same as it once was in terms of brittleness and condition - this is inevitable I guess. However, I use conditioner every time I wash my hair, use a serum on my roots and a heat protector spray when blow drying: this helps to keep up the condition :)

Smokey Eyes and Red Lips


Heya Lovelies! <3

With my new fringe in tow I thought I should try some new make up looks. I've always loved smokey eyes with a fringe, I think it looks really soft and sweet so wanted to give it a try myself. What do you think? 

The Base
The products I used were Clean and Clear's Moisturiser which I love as it is Oil Free. Next I applied Rimmel's Fix and Perfect Primer and one layer of L'Oreal's Lumi Magique foundation.

Once I had an even base to work from I used Benefits Bluff Dust, with it's yellow tones to eliminate any reddness. I then swept a light layer of BedHead bronzer under my cheek bones and either side of my nose to contour my features.

 

The Eyes
For my eyes I used Ruby and Millie's eyeshadow duos in purple and and black and white shades. I applied the lighter purple shade around the lower and upper lids on both eyes and used a brush to smudge the shadow so it looked worn in and messy. I then added the darker purple to the outside corner of the upper lids all the way up to the lid crease. Again I used a brush to blur the edges of the shadow. I used the white shade in the corners of each eye to make them pop and the black shadow at the outside corners close to the lid line. As this look was for daytime I made sure the black was fairly subtle.



The Lips
I finished the look off by applying Mac's Sail La Via Red Lipstick

Keeping my Cosmetics Tidy






Hiya Chickee-dees! :)

I have so so so much make up and so, to try and keep in in some form of order I bought myself this gorgeous Ruby and Millie Travel Vanity Case in Cream aggeess ago. Sadly it seems Ruby and Millie were discontinued at Boots in February this year after 13 years of great products. So I think if you want to pick one of these up it might have to be through eBay.

I'm one of those people who gets a kick out of organisation though, oh and I love a bit of stationery (everyone does secretly right?!) so this fairly chunky bag of tricks is a dream to me. As you can see it folds open neatly to reveal one long clear fronted zip bag and two smaller cream coloured zip bags. Both are attached by magnets. So if you need one bag for a night away you can just grab it and go which I love. Though, one downfall - if you stuff the bags too full they become too heavy for the magnetic connection. The mirror is also detachable but that's held on with a strip of velcro. It has its own stand so you can avoid applying your foundation whilst juggling the mirror! And to top in off, in the middle is a space specifically for brushes.
